如何进行区块链编号查询:实用指南与技巧

引言

区块链技术近年来备受关注,其去中心化和不可篡改的特性使其在金融、物联网、供应链等多个领域得到广泛应用。在区块链的运行过程中,区块链编号查询成为了用户和开发者获取交易信息、验证链上数据的一个重要工具。理解如何进行区块链编号查询,不仅可以帮助我们深入了解区块链的运作机制,还可以有效促进我们在该领域的发展。

什么是区块链编号?

区块链编号又称为区块高度或交易编号,它是在区块链中对每个区块或交易进行唯一标识的重要方式。每个区块都有自己的编号,该编号从0开始,随着新区块的持续插入而不断增长。每个交易在提交后也会产生一个唯一的交易哈希值,用以区分和查找不同的交易。通过区块链编号,用户可以精确地定位到某一特定区块或交易,从而获取到详细的信息。

如何查询区块链编号?

进行区块链编号查询有多种方式,最常见的方式是使用区块链浏览器。大多数区块链都有相应的浏览器,用户可以通过输入区块高度或交易哈希值来查找到相关信息。以下是具体的步骤:

  1. 选择一个区块链浏览器,比如Ethereum的Etherscan或Bitcoin的Blockchain.info。
  2. 在搜索框中输入你想要查找的区块编号或交易哈希。
  3. 点击搜索,你将看到相关的详细信息,包括交易时间、发起地址、接收地址、手续费等。

此外,许多编程语言也提供了区块链API,允许开发者直接通过编写代码调用接口查询相关的区块或交易信息。

区块链编号查询有哪些实际应用?

区块链编号查询在实际应用中有很多重要的作用。首先,它可以帮助用户跟踪自己的交易状态,了解资金是否成功到账。其次,企业可以利用区块链编号查询来验证供应链中的每一个环节,确保产品的真实性和透明度。此外,很多区块链项目会定期发布报告,展示其运行状态和重要交易,这些报告中的数据也常常是通过区块链编号查询得来的。还有,在区块链研究和市场分析中,区块链编号查询为数据的准确性提供了保障。

常见问题解析

以下是关于区块链编号查询的五个常见问题及详尽解答:

1. 区块链浏览器是如何工作的?

区块链浏览器是一个用户界面工具,旨在为用户提供查看区块链数据的便利。其工作原理包括数据采集、索引和展示三个主要步骤。首先,区块链浏览器通过节点或API不断抓取区块链网络中的数据,存储到其数据库中。接着,系统会对抓取到的数据进行索引,以便快速检索。最后,用户在浏览器上执行搜索时,背后系统会根据索引快速返回结果并展示。为保证数据安全和隐私,浏览器通常不会保存用户的任何搜索记录。

2. 区块链编号查询的限制是什么?

尽管区块链编号查询在很多方面提供了便利,但仍存在一些限制。首先,区块链上的数据是公开的,但这并不意味着所有信息都是容易理解的。很多情况下,交易数据是由地址代替,用户需要了解更多背景信息才能真正理解交易内容。其次,区块链的匿名性特征可能导致数据的追溯变得困难。此外,不同的区块链协议和标准可能会影响查询的准确性和效率,用户在进行跨链查询时可能会面临额外的障碍。

3. 如何确保查询结果的准确性?

为确保查询结果的准确性,用户在使用区块链浏览器时应选择知名和专业的平台。同时,用户可以对同一交易或区块信息进行多次交叉查询,来验证数据的一致性。此外,了解各种交易状态和区块确认的基本概念也是必要的,例如在比特币网络中,一笔交易在被6个后续区块确认后,才能确保其安全和不可更改。只有确保这些信息的准确性,用户才能对查询结果建立起信心。

4. 区块链技术如何提升查询效率?

区块链技术的去中心化特性与分布式存储为查询效率的提升提供了可能。通过在多个节点上存储数据,用户不再依赖单一服务器进行查询,从而减少了延迟和单点故障风险。此外,随着技术的发展,越来越多的项目开始采用算法和数据压缩技术来提升查询速度。在很多情况下,实时数据更新也可以显著提高查询效果,用户可以随时获取最新的链上数据。

5. 区块链编号查询与隐私保护如何平衡?

在区块链技术中,隐私保护与透明性之间的矛盾一直是行业关注的焦点。解决这一问题需要技术与协议的共同发展。比如,零知识证明技术的应用允许用户在不透露具体信息的情况下证明某一项交易的合法性,满足隐私保护的需求。同时,法律和规范的建立也至关重要,以确保在透明与隐私之间找到一个平衡点。最终,区块链用户、开发者和监管机构需共同努力,推进技术发展与隐私保护的协调。

总结

区块链编号查询是一项关键技术,其在多种应用场景中发挥着重要作用。通过了解区块链编号的工作原理、查询方法与实际应用,用户可以更有效地利用这一技术。同时,随着区块链技术的不断发展,相关的工具与技术也在不断演进。希望本文提供的信息能帮助读者更深入地理解和使用区块链编号查询,从而为自身或企业的发展带来新的机遇。